U.S. ambassador responds to rising tensions between Israel, Turkey and Syria
The Israeli military bombed an airbase in Syria, far from the Israeli border, sparking condemnation not only from Syria, but also Turkey and the Trump administration.
U.S.
Ambassador to Turkey Tom Barrack accused Israel of an "unnecessary escalation that does not advance regional stability." Nick Schifrin spoke with Barrack to discuss the tensions.
